Water damage can come from varied sources corresponding to flooding, rain, plumbing issues, or even burst pipes. When such incidents happen, it is vital to handle the scenario promptly to reduce damage and restore the affected area. Understanding the water damage restoration process is crucial for each householders and property managers.


The first step within the restoration process is assessing the damage. This entails figuring out the source of the water intrusion and figuring out the extent of the damage. Trained professionals usually use specialized equipment like moisture meters and thermal imaging cameras to find hidden moisture behind partitions or beneath flooring. Accurate assessment is crucial, because it guides the entire restoration effort.


Once the assessment is complete, the subsequent phase involves water extraction. This step is crucial to stop additional damage and mold development. High-powered pumps and vacuums are used to take away standing water rapidly, minimizing its impact on the construction. The faster water is extracted, the lesser the damage will be, making this stage a priority in the restoration process.


After water extraction, drying and dehumidification come into play. Even after water has been eliminated, moisture can linger in materials like drywall, wood, and carpeting. Professional restoration teams typically make use of commercial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to facilitate speedy drying. Monitoring humidity ranges is crucial to make certain that every little thing is drying at an acceptable fee.

Simultaneously, professionals will typically inspect and restore private belongings and furnishings. Items that could be salvaged might undergo a cleansing process. This consists of washing textiles and sanitizing surfaces to ensure they're safe to make use of again. In circumstances where items can't be saved, proper disposal is critical to stop pests and additional contamination.


With drying and cleaning underway, mold remediation turns into a focus. Mold can develop inside 24-48 hours following water exposure, making well timed action crucial. Affected areas should be totally cleaned, and any contaminated materials might have to be eliminated. The restoration team may also use antifungal remedies to forestall mold spores from taking root.

Once the mold problem is underneath management, repairs and reconstruction can begin. This phase includes a radical inspection of the structural integrity of the constructing (Lexington Kentucky winter weather and water damage prevention). Damaged materials such as drywall, carpeting, or insulation must be replaced as needed. Skilled contractors will ensure that the realm is restored to its original condition, following all relevant constructing codes

The initial steps embrace assessing the damage, stopping the supply of water, and eradicating extra water utilizing pumps and vacuums. This fast response is essential to minimize additional destruction and mold growth.
